Comprehending LLC Regional Search
An LLC state search is a crucial tool for anyone looking to gather thorough information about a limited liability company. This search process allows people and organizations to verify the existence of an LLC, review its current standing, and review its registration details. Each region in the USA maintains its own database of registered entities, which can typically be retrieved online. By performing a local search, individuals can verify they are receiving the most accurate and up-to-date information regarding any LLC functioning within that area.
Performing an LLC inquiry is especially important for prospective partners, investors, or clients who wish to build trust and confirm the validity of a company. It presents details into key aspects such as the LLC’s formation date, registered agent, and whether the LLC is in good standing with the state. This careful examination can help avoid fraud and guarantee that transactions are made with trustworthy entities, protecting both resources and reputations.
The procedure of performing an LLC state search is generally straightforward. Users can go to their respective state's department website and navigate to the corporate entity search section. By entering the LLC's name or distinct identification number, they can get essential data.
